Lead Data Scientist




Pune, India


Position summary

What you'll do:

Eaton Corporation's Center for Intelligent Power has an opening for a Lead Data Scientist who is passionate about his or her craft. The Data Scientist will be experienced in Machine Learning, Deep Learning and AI based algorithm development. In addition to this Data Scientist will also be involved in successful integration of these algorithms in edge or cloud systems using CI/CD and software release process.

• Carry out data analytics and optimization using machine learning & deep learning and Involved in strategic planning for data analytics

• Integrate data & perform ad-hoc analysis and prototype ideas, research and develop statistical models, and run experiments

• Iterate in order to design data-driven solutions that help solve critical business problems and better understand company needs and contribute innovative ideas to enhance or develop products using new or existing data streams

• Present and promote results to both internal stakeholders and external clients and partners

• Use suitable databases and project designs to boost joint development efforts

• Improve and support existing data science products and Develop custom data models and algorithms

• Build tools and processes that help monitor and analyze performance and data accuracy and leverage predictive modeling to optimize targeting, revenue generation, customer experiences, and more

• The candidate will demonstrate exceptional impact in delivering projects in terms of architecture, technical deliverables and project delivery throughout the project lifecycle.

• The candidate is expected to be conversant with Agile methodologies and tools and have a track record of delivering products in a production environment

• Work with a team of experts in deep learning, machine learning, distributed systems, program management, and product teams, and work on all aspects of design, development and delivery of deep learning enabled end-to-end pipelines and solutions.

• Lead the development of technical solutions and implement architectures for project and products across data engineering and data science teams

• Will be able to work in a hands-on fashion with Big Data tools such as Kafka, Cassandra, Hadoop, Time Series Databases such as InfluxDB, KairosDB

• Experienced in embedded software developer with good experience of different boards, microprocessors, test equipment, DSP etc.


Bachelors degree or Master's degree or https://Ph.D. (preferred) in computer science, Data Science, Electronics, Digital signal processing or related field.

• 9+ years of progressive experience in delivering technology solutions in a production environment

• 6+ years of experience in the software industry as a developer, with a proven track record of shipping high quality products

• 4 years working with customers (internal and external) on developing requirements and working as a solutions architect to deliver end-to-end solution"


• Master Computer Science or Equivalent Engineering with Electives/Thesis in ML, Deep Learning, AI, Statistics, Data Mining

• Experience in Machine Learning, Deep Learning (CNN,RNN, ..), Reinforcement Learning, Optimization Techniques, Computer Vision, Natural Language Processing, Recommendation AI Systems.

• Experience in Tensor Flow, Scikit, Keras, Spark ML

• Good Progamming Knowledge in Python, R, Matlab, C/C++, Java, PySpark, SparkR, Scala and has good Linux platform

• Strong knowledge on Azure ML Pipeline, Databricks, MLFlow and MLOps.

• Good software architecture skills to understands the end to end software development cycle including CI/CD and software release.

• Experience in at least one cloud provider (AWS, Azure, Google)

• Experience in deployment of ML/AI algorithms in Industrial environments, knowledge of Industrial machines and systems

• Excellent communication (verbal, presentation, documentation) skills, working with teams that are geographically dispersed, to produce solutions that satisfy functional and non-functional requirements and the ability to effectively explain technical concepts

• Ability to specify and write code that is accessible, secure, and performs in an optimized manner with an ability to output to different types of consumers and systems

• Solid understanding of Java and/or Python and associated IDE's (Eclipse, IntelliJ, etc.)

• Extensive experience with Agile development methodologies and concepts

• Strong problem solving and software debugging skills

  • Flexible work options to help balance work/life demands

  • Strong community involvement with a donation matching program

  • Competitive compensation packages